PT TWC Supports the Implementation of the Borobudur Ruwat Rawat Parade

Javanese people often consider the commemoration of Satu Suro night to be a sacred night full of spiritual elements. This sacred night, which is considered to bring blessings, will generally be followed by a cultural ritual procession which has significant meaning for people who still adhere to Javanese culture.  

Hundreds of residents from inside and outside Borobudur, Magelang, took part in a cultural procession to the courtyard of Borobudur Temple, Magelang, Sunday (31/7/2022). The procession, which was held to commemorate the Islamic New Year, was also part of the Borobudur Ruwat Rawat festival series.

Participants walked from Jalan Medang Kamulan Borobudur through the concourse towards the Borobudur Temple courtyard, Magelang, carrying a 600-meter-long white cloth, mountains of agricultural products, heirloom keris and also candles that added to the sacredness of the cultural procession. Upon arriving at the temple courtyard, the cloth was stretched around the temple in a pradaksina manner by participants who were partly seen wearing traditional clothing.

Borobudur Temple cultural expert and committee member of the Suro Night cultural procession, Sucoro, said that white cloth is a symbol of purity indicating the sacredness of Suro Night One. He added that the selection of Borobudur Temple in the Suro Night One cultural procession was a sign that the historic building has a close relationship with the Javanese people.

"The white cloth is a symbol of purity, we suspect that suro is identical to the keris jamasi, but we are not trying it with its spiritual spirit through a 600-meter-long white cloth," he said after the activity on Sunday (31/07/2022).

He also hopes that the cultural procession to commemorate the First Night of Suro can send a signal to the government that the cultural heritage around Borobudur Temple is very rich and needs to be preserved.

"Therefore, I try to hope that the government can catch these signals. By seeing the sacredness of Borobudur Temple," he explained.

Meanwhile, PT Taman Wisata Candi Borobudur, Prambanan and Ratu Boko as the manager of zone II in the Borobudur Temple area supports the implementation of the annual routine agenda of the community in the Borobudur area. This is in accordance with the recommendation of the President of the Republic of Indonesia Joko Widodo who invited tourism actors to improve art and cultural attractions as a magnet for tourist visits to Borobudur.

"We are committed to encouraging traditional arts and culture actors in Borobudur as part of supporting tourist attractions in the Borobudur area. This is in accordance with President Joko Widodo's direction to support the recovery and activation of quality tourism in Borobudur," explained PT TWC President Director Edy Setijono.
